Understanding Prompt Engineering

Prompt engineering involves creating and refining the inputs given to AI models to achieve specific and useful outputs. This process requires a deep understanding of the model’s capabilities, the context of the task, and the user’s goals. Effective prompt engineering can significantly enhance the model's output quality and relevance.

The essence of prompt engineering is about communicating effectively with the AI. Similar to how clear instructions are essential for human tasks, precise prompts guide AI models to produce the best results. This often involves a cycle of testing and refining prompts. Initial attempts might not yield perfect results, necessitating adjustments based on the AI’s responses. This iterative process helps to fine-tune the prompts, gradually improving the AI's performance.

Moreover, prompt engineering varies in complexity depending on the application. Simple tasks might require minimal adjustments, while more complex operations, such as generating detailed reports or conducting in-depth data analysis, demand highly specific and structured prompts. This complexity underscores the importance of prompt engineering as a skill, particularly for those leveraging AI in advanced applications.

The Impact of Prompt Engineering on AI Performance

  1. Enhanced Accuracy and Relevance
    • Well-crafted prompts help AI models better understand the task at hand, resulting in more accurate and relevant responses. This is crucial for applications like content generation, where the quality of the output directly affects user satisfaction.

For instance, in content generation, a prompt like "Write a 500-word blog post about the impact of 5G technology on remote work, focusing on benefits and challenges" provides clear direction, leading to more precise and relevant content compared to a vague prompt.

  1. Efficiency in Task Execution
    • By guiding the AI with clear prompts, processes can be streamlined, reducing the need for human intervention. This is particularly beneficial in customer service, where AI can handle inquiries more effectively, allowing human agents to focus on more complex issues.

For example, in customer service, a prompt such as "Respond to a customer asking about the status of their order with a polite greeting, order status details, and expected delivery time" enables the AI to provide timely and accurate responses, improving efficiency and user satisfaction.

  1. Enhanced Creativity
    • In creative fields, such as marketing and content creation, prompt engineering can unlock new possibilities. Tailored prompts can guide AI to generate innovative ideas and unique content that aligns with brand guidelines and audience preferences.

A prompt like "Generate five creative taglines for a new eco-friendly water bottle, focusing on sustainability and convenience" can help marketing teams come up with engaging and relevant promotional content.

  1. Consistency and Reliability
    • Consistency is key in many AI applications, from chatbots to predictive analytics. Proper prompt engineering ensures that the AI delivers reliable and consistent outputs, building trust with users and stakeholders.

For chatbots, a prompt such as "Provide a consistent and polite response to a customer asking for product recommendations based on their previous purchases" ensures reliable interactions, enhancing user trust and satisfaction.

Practical Applications of Prompt Engineering

  1. Customer Service Automation
    • Designing prompts that anticipate common customer queries can enhance the efficiency of AI-driven customer service platforms. This leads to quicker response times and improved customer satisfaction.

For example, prompts like "What is the return policy for electronics purchased online?" and "How can I reset my account password?" allow AI systems to handle these interactions autonomously, providing timely and accurate responses.

  1. Content Creation
    • In content marketing, prompt engineering allows AI to produce tailored content that resonates with the target audience. By specifying tone, style, and key points, businesses can ensure the content generated is both relevant and engaging.

Prompts such as "Write an engaging social media post announcing our new product launch" or "Draft a newsletter update summarizing the latest company achievements and future goals" guide AI to create relevant and compelling content.

  1. Predictive Analytics
    • Effective prompts guide AI models to analyze data more accurately and provide actionable insights. This is particularly valuable in fields like finance and healthcare, where precise predictions can drive better decision-making.

For predictive analytics, prompts like "Analyze the past five years of sales data to forecast next quarter's revenue" or "Identify potential health risks based on patient data, focusing on common patterns in age and lifestyle factors" help AI models generate useful insights.

Tips for Effective Prompt Engineering

  1. Understand the AI Model

    • Knowing the strengths and limitations of your AI model is crucial. Different models respond better to different types of prompts.
  2. Be Specific

    • Vague prompts lead to vague responses. The more specific your prompt, the more likely you are to get a useful output.
  3. Iterate and Refine

    • Prompt engineering is an iterative process. Don’t hesitate to experiment with different prompts and refine them based on the outputs you receive.
  4. Use Contextual Information

    • Including relevant context in your prompts can help the AI understand the task better and provide more accurate responses.
